Miguel Veloso's agent claims Arsenal have shown an interest in the Sporting Lisbon midfielder.



The Portugal international is among the most highly-rated youngsters in Europe and has previously been linked with a move to Manchester United.


Premier League rivals Arsenal have now contacted Veloso's representative Paulo Barbosa to register an interest in the 22-year-old.


Juventus and Milan are also keen on Veloso, according to Barbosa, although the Rossoneri have previously stated they will not be making a bid this summer.



No formal offer


"Actually, we did not have normal contact from the Arsenal board, but from a member of the technical staff at the club," said Barbosa.


"At the moment there is not a formal offer yet, but it is possible that will happen soon as Juventus and AC Milan have shown an equal interest in the player."


Barbosa is confident that, providing the right offer is received, Veloso will secure a move away from Portuguese giants Sporting before the transfer window closes.


He added: "He (Veloso) is on holiday, now. Sporting Lisbon has not commented just yet, but until a formal offer is made that is perfectly normal.



No secret


"As long as there is a good offer for both parties - the club and Veloso - then negotiation can be done for sure.


"It is not secret to anyone that he wants to play abroad."


Reports suggest that Sporting have set a 30million euros (£23.7million) buy-out clause in Veloso's contract, but Barbosa does not believe that will be a major issue.


"The buy-out clause is another issue," Barbosa added. "If they argue that value that would mean the youngsters would never the club."
